如何在MySQL和PHP中显示外键信息而不是id?

How do i display the information of foreign key instead of id in MySQL and PHP?

就像标题一样,我如何从外键而不是 id 获取信息?

这是第一个table:

这是第二个 table:

我想显示product_name和unit_price而不是id,怎么办?

你需要使用join 您的查询应如下所示:

SELECT ft.id, pr.product_name, pr.unit_price from firsttable as ft join product as pr on ft.product_id = pr.product_id; 

其中 firsttable 是第一个屏幕截图的 table,product 是第二个屏幕截图的 table。 我一开始就不知道你需要什么table所以我只拿了一个专栏id,但是我不知道你有没有这个专栏。在这里你只需要从第一个 table.

开始你需要的任何东西